Excavated Hotchkiss percussion fuse developed by Benjamin B. Hotchkiss, an American engineer and arms designer who created the Hotchkiss shell in the late 1850s. His design became one of the most widely used rifled artillery projectiles employed by Union forces during the war. The percussion fuse detonated the shell upon impact with a target, rather than relying solely on a timed fuse. Upon impact, the force drove the striker into the cap, igniting the bursting charge inside the shell. Nice excavated example recovered from an unknown battlefield.
